The Maghreb region faces a growing challenge in managing the devastating impacts of floods, as these events have become more frequent and severe in recent decades. The region's increasing vulnerability to floods stems from a combination of rapid urbanization, population growth, land-use changes, and climate variability. To address this pressing issue, it is crucial to deepen our understanding of the underlying physical processes that drive flood events. Advancing this knowledge will enable the development of more effective preparation, mitigation, and response strategies, ultimately enhancing resilience to floods and safeguarding lives, infrastructure, and ecosystems across the Maghreb. This Postdoc position aims to contribute to this critical effort by focusing on cutting-edge research in flood dynamics, hydrological modelling, and risk management.

About IWRI:

IWRI is a transversal structure across several UM6P Programs. Research within the center is organized around several major areas that aim to ensure the challenging Food and Water security goal in Africa, with a special focus on developing methods/tools that use multi-source remotely, sensed data. The research aims to improve our understanding of the integrated functioning of continental surfaces and their interaction with climate and humans, with emphasis on sustainable management of natural resources (soil, land, water, agriculture) in the context of Climate Change. One of the center’s goals is to provide a set of services and operational products to users (local, national, and international) that aid in the decision support of water and food systems.
